Abstract

Bariatric surgery is now widely reported to ameliorate or resolve type 2 diabetes mellitus in adults. Some clinical investigators even suggest its use as an early therapeutic intervention for type 2 diabetes in patients not meeting standard criteria for bariatric surgery. However, little is known about the exact mechanisms explaining the metabolic consequences, and much active investigation is underway to identify hormonal changes leading to diabetes resolution. This review includes a detailed description of various bariatric surgical procedures, including the latest less-invasive techniques, and a summary of current data providing insight into the short- and long-term metabolic effects. We outline current hypotheses regarding the mechanisms by which these surgical procedures affect diabetes and report on morbidity and mortality. Finally, we discuss the available data on bariatric surgery in adolescent patients, including special considerations in this potentially vulnerable population.

Abstract

Bariatric surgery for obesity has proved to be an extremely effective method of promoting long-term weight reduction with additional beneficial metabolic effects, such as improved glucose tolerance and remission of type 2 diabetes. A range of bariatric procedures are in common use, including gastric banding, sleeve gastrectomy and the Roux-en-Y gastric bypass. Although the mechanisms underlying the efficacy of bariatric surgery are unclear, gastrointestinal and pancreatic peptides are thought to play an important role. The aim of this review is to summarise the effects of different bariatric surgery procedures upon gastrointestinal and pancreatic peptides, including ghrelin, gastrin, cholecystokinin (CCK), glucose-dependent insulinotropic hormone (GIP), glucagon-like peptide 1 (GLP-1), peptide YY (PYY), oxyntomodulin, insulin, glucagon and somatostatin.

Interesting study on activity levels and energy expenditure.

http://journals.plos.org/plosone/article?id=10.1371%2Fjourna...

Abstract

Western lifestyles differ markedly from those of our hunter-gatherer ancestors, and these differences in diet and activity level are often implicated in the global obesity pandemic. However, few physiological data for hunter-gatherer populations are available to test these models of obesity. In this study, we used the doubly-labeled water method to measure total daily energy expenditure (kCal/day) in Hadza hunter-gatherers to test whether foragers expend more energy each day than their Western counterparts. As expected, physical activity level, PAL, was greater among Hadza foragers than among Westerners. Nonetheless, average daily energy expenditure of traditional Hadza foragers was no different than that of Westerners after controlling for body size. The metabolic cost of walking (kcal kg−1 m−1) and resting (kcal kg−1 s−1) were also similar among Hadza and Western groups. The similarity in metabolic rates across a broad range of cultures challenges current models of obesity suggesting that Western lifestyles lead to decreased energy expenditure. We hypothesize that human daily energy expenditure may be an evolved physiological trait largely independent of cultural differences.
